1. Zoho Desk — instead of Zendesk and Freshdesk

Zoho Desk provides multi-channel support (WhatsApp, email, portal), built-in integration with Zoho CRM and AI tools for call management. Cost comparison:

  • Zendesk: Up to $115 per user per month for advanced features.
  • Freshdesk: Starts low, but with necessary plugins goes to $49+ per user per month.
  • Zoho Desk: Included with Zoho One — $0 extra. For a team of 10, savings of up to $13,800 per year compared to Zendesk.

2. Zoho Sign — instead of DocuSign and Adobe Sign

Zoho Sign offers unlimited electronic signatures (depending on the plan), native integration with Zoho CRM, and automated document workflows. Cost comparison:

  • DocuSign / Adobe Sign: $25 to $40+ per user per month.
  • Zoho Sign: Included in Zoho One. If you send a large amount of documents, the savings add up quickly.

3. Zoho Survey and Zoho Cliq — instead of SurveyMonkey and Slack

Two tools that most organizations pay for separately, while both are included in Zoho One. Zoho Survey includes unlimited questions and answers, branching logic, multiple languages ​​and synchronization with CRM. Zoho Cliq includes channels, bots, threads, and voice/video conversations — with deep integration with all Zoho products. Cost comparison:

  • SurveyMonkey Pro: Up to $90 per user per month.
  • Slack: about $8.25 per user per month — for a team of 20, about $2,000 per year.
  • Zoho Survey + Zoho Cliq: Both are included in Zoho One at no extra charge.

4. Zoho Flow — instead of Zapier

Zoho Flow allows building automations between Zoho and third-party applications through a visual drag-and-drop interface, with support for hundreds of triggers and actions. Cost comparison:

  • Zapier: Up to $170 per month for 10,000 tasks—and double the price as usage increases.
  • Zoho Flow (Professional): Included in Zoho One. Ideal for reducing dependence on expensive automation and custom development work.

5. Zoho Creator and Zoho Analytics — instead of Quickbase and Tableau

Zoho Creator allows building internal tools and customized applications with Low-Code — directly connected to CRM, Books and Inventory. Zoho Analytics offers dashboards, forecasting tools and integrations with hundreds of data sources. Cost comparison:

  • Quickbase: $35–$55 per user per month with minimum users.
  • Tableau: Licenses for a medium team can cross $1,000 per month.
  • Zoho Creator + Zoho Analytics: Both are included in Zoho One.

Other tools worth checking out

Beyond the 8 main tools, these apps may save you additional money that is not immediately noticeable:

  • Zoho Billing: Replaces Recurly and Chargebee (starting at $250/month) to manage recurring billing. Note for businesses in Israel: integration with accounting tools is required for invoices recognized by the tax authority.
  • Zoho Backstage: End-to-end event and webinar management with 0% commission on tickets — compared to Eventbrite which charges 3.7%-6.5% per ticket.
  • Zoho LandingPage: an alternative to Unbounce and expensive landing pages — including UTM analysis.
  • Zoho Forms: Replaces Typeform, JotForm and Gravity Forms — without additional subscription.

Zoho Flow excels at connections within the Zoho ecosystem — the connections are native and not through an external API. Zapier offers a wider range of integrations with external tools. For businesses, most of their tools are Zoho — Flow is much better and more affordable. For businesses with a wide variety of external tools — Zapier is still relevant.

Zoho Analytics excels in integration with Zoho products — extracting data from CRM, Desk, Books and Campaigns is simple and fast. Tableau and Power BI are more powerful in complex visualizations and connecting to large enterprise databases. For small-medium businesses whose data is already in Zoho — Analytics is completely sufficient and much more affordable.
